Creamy Beef-Bacon & Cherry Tomato Spaghetti
New
Creamy Beef-Bacon & Cherry Tomato Spaghetti

with Parmesan Cheese & Spinach

5 min
Difficulty: 1/3
Italian

This dish may be simple to create but it’s bursting with complex flavours. Sweet tomatoes pair perfectly with salty bacon simmering in a herby, tomatoey beef sauce. Throw in some spaghetti and top with a scattering of Parmesan for an unforgettable dinner delight!

Preparation
1
1

• Half-fill a large saucepan with water, add a generous pinch of salt, then bring to the boil over high heat. • Cook spaghetti in boiling water until ‘al dente’, 10 minutes. • Reserve pasta water (1/4 cup for 2 people / 1/2 cup for 4 people). Drain spaghetti, then return to saucepan. Drizzle with olive oil.

2
2

• Meanwhile, halve snacking tomatoes. • Pick thyme leaves. • In a large frying pan, heat a drizzle of olive oil over high heat. Cook beef mince (no need for oil!), breaking up with a spoon, until just browned, 3-4 minutes. Reduce heat to medium-high. • Add diced bacon, breaking up with a spoon, until golden, 4-6 minutes. • Add snacking tomatoes and cook, until slightly blistered, 2-3 minutes.

3
3

• To pan, add savoury seasoning and garlic paste and cook, until fragrant, 1 minute. • Stir in passata, light cooking cream, chicken-style stock powder (see ingredients), thyme and the reserved pasta water and simmer, until slightly thickened, 2-3 minutes. • Remove from heat and stir in baby spinach leaves and cooked spaghetti. Season with pepper.

4
4

• Divide creamy bacon, beef, cherry tomato and spinach spaghetti between bowls. • Top with Parmesan cheese to serve. Enjoy!
